Fixes#113
Incorporate the contents of pull request #113 to fix shopkeeper setup
for irregularly shaped shop rooms. Code intending to adjust the Y
coordinate was erroneously incrementing the X one instead. (I'm not
sure whether we have any irregular shops at all but if so, they don't
have the necessary orientation to trigger this bug.)
And add a couple of formatting tweaks in the vicinity....